# faf-icebreaker
The FAF icebreaker is a fully functional WebRTC signalling server aimed at the needs for the FAForever project.
It has two main features:
* It provides a list to TURN and STUN servers with session credentials both static (self-hosted coturn) and dynamically (Xirsys, Cloudflare).
* It provides a simple signalling mechanism, for sending events via REST POST and receiving events as a stream via SSE.
For authentication, you first need to acquire a session token for a specific gameId. This is secured via OIDC tokens from the configured OIDC server (by default: hydra.faforever.com aka FAF production). In the response you get a self-signed JWT session token. This session token can be used for all endpoints.
The available environment variables for configuration can be found in `src/main/resources/application.yaml`. Variables are declared like `${ENV_VARIABLE_NAME:fallback-value}`.
This application makes use of the [GeoLite2](https://dev.maxmind.com/geoip/geolite2-free-geolocation-data) database to search for the closest Xirsys server according to the users ip address. The file must be present on startup or all requests will fall back to Frankfurt, Germany.

## Running the application in dev mode
This application needs MariaDB and RabbitMQ to run. You can use our docker-compose file.
It will set up default users and passwords, so that no further configuration is required.
```shell script
docker-compose up -d
```
You can run your application in dev mode that enables live coding using:
```shell script
./gradlew quarkusDev
```
> **_NOTE:_** Quarkus now ships with a Dev UI, which is available in dev mode only at http://localhost:8080/q/dev/.
## Running tests
To run the tests, the backing services must be running and you need to build the quarkus app:
```shell
docker-compose up -d
./gradlew quarkusBuild
```
You can then run the tests:
```shell
./gradlew test
```
If the tests fail, look in the gradle output for a link to an HTML file that will contain the test output for each test.
## Packaging and running the application
The application can be packaged using:
```shell script
./gradlew build
```
It produces the `quarkus-run.jar` file in the `build/quarkus-app/` directory.
Be aware that it’s not an _über-jar_ as the dependencies are copied into the `build/quarkus-app/lib/` directory.
The application is now runnable using `java -jar build/quarkus-app/quarkus-run.jar`.
If you want to build an _über-jar_, execute the following command:
```shell script
./gradlew build -Dquarkus.package.type=uber-jar
```
The application, packaged as an _über-jar_, is now runnable using `java -jar build/*-runner.jar`.
